Output bfce17e157c0dfc59aeb0369ab05c436ce7b85a28c95d4f580120f761a0912d6:0

value
18560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c62a260af9f437ec3bf40d0525922e8041c739c OP_EQUAL
address
3QhWN7ejZgS8fDCE61ceFPJBekKiyjsowF
transaction
bfce17e157c0dfc59aeb0369ab05c436ce7b85a28c95d4f580120f761a0912d6
confirmations
525967
spent
true